Short Answer: Most limousines in New York City seat between 6 to 20 passengers, depending on the model and layout. Standard stretch limos typically hold 6–10 people, super stretch versions accommodate 12–20, and party buses can host up to 40. Local TLC regulations cap standard extensions at 10 passengers plus the driver for safety compliance.

If we talk about the number of people that fit in a limousine, it totally depends on the type, size, and interior configuration of the limousine, because “limo” covers everything from modest luxury sedans to stretched party buses. The statutory limit for a standard limousine extension in New York City is 10 passengers, plus the driver.

1. How many people fit in a standard sedan limo?

A sedan-style limo is basically an expensive and essentially a premium executive car, not a stretched vehicle.

  • Ideal For: Airport transfers, business travel, and VIP pickups.
  • Capacity between 2–3 passengers comfortably in the back, plus 1 in the front if needed.
  • Models: Lincoln Town Car, Cadillac XTS, and Mercedes S-Class
  • Key Features: Leather seats, climate control, and minimal storage for luggage.

2. How many people fit in a stretch limousine?

A white or black stretch limousine is the classic style of limo that most people picture.

  • Best For: Weddings, proms, and anniversaries.
  • Capacity: 6–10 passengers depending on stretch length.
  • Models: Lincoln Stretch and Chrysler 300 Stretch.
  • Features: Bar area, ambient lighting, privacy partitions, surround sound system, and sometimes a sunroof.

3. How many people fit in a super stretch limousine?

A Super stretch limo is best for large groups and big occasions. Built for larger groups who want extra space.

  • Models: Lincoln MKT Super Stretch, and Hummer H2 Stretch
  • Best For: Large wedding parties, bachelor/bachelorette nights, and group tours.
  • Capacity: 12–20 passengers depending on build.
  • Features: Neon or fibre-optic lighting, large bar, dance-style seating, TV screens, and upgraded sound system.

4. How many people fit in an SUV limousine?

An SUV is a luxury stretched model. SUV limos combine extra space with attractive interiors.

  • Models: Cadillac Escalade Stretch, and Ford Excursion Stretch
  • Capacity: 14–22 passengers.
  • Best For: Party groups, sporting events, and big celebrations.
  • Features: More headroom, wraparound seating, multiple bar sections, and upgraded entertainment.

5. How many people fit in a limo party bus?

Most of the people pre-book limo party buses. People enjoy parties on wheels, which is a very different experience. People plan their wedding on this bus; it’s transportation and entertainment in one package.

  • Capacity: 18–40 passengers.
  • Models: Luxury Sprinter Limousine Bus, and Coach Limo Bus
  • Features: Standing room, dance floor, disco lights, restroom (in some), multiple TVs, and premium sound system.
  • Best For: Corporate events, sightseeing tours, long trips, and big celebrations on the move.
